Lone Wolf and Cub: Babycart at The River Styx (1972, Japan) is a Chambara film directed by Kenji Misumi. It is the second part of the six film series.

Main Details
- Released in 1972
- Color
- Running Time: 81 Min.
- Distributed by Toho Company
- Directed by Kenji Misumi
- Written by Kazuo Koike & Goseki Kojima
- Starring Tomisaburo Wakayama, Kayo Matsuo, Akiji Kobayashi
- Produced by Shintarô Katsu & Hisaharu Matsubara
- Original Music by Hideaki Sakurai
- Cinematography by Chishi Makiura
- Film Editing by Toshio Taniguchi
